Receiving input without specifying a conversation

An application program might not know which conversation will have data ready to receive next. Rather than issuing an APPCCMD CONTROL=RECEIVE, QUALIFY=SPEC|ISPEC macroinstruction for each conversation, VTAM® provides a way for the application program to issue a single macroinstruction to receive data on the next conversation that has data available to be received.

To receive the next available data on any conversation, the conversations are first placed in continue-any mode with the CONMODE operand of an APPCCMD macroinstruction such as APPCCMD CONTROL=PREPRCV, QUALIFY=FLUSH. Then, the application program issues APPCCMD CONTROL=RECEIVE, QUALIFY=ANY|IANY.
